Zásady upgradu pro škálovací sady virtuálních počítačů

Zásady upgradu škálovací sady virtuálních počítačů určují, jak se dají virtuální počítače aktualizovat pomocí nejnovějšího modelu škálovací sady.

Režimy zásad upgradu

Zásady upgradu dostupné pro škálovací sady virtuálních počítačů jsou automatické, ruční a postupné. Vámi zvolená zásada upgradu může ovlivnit celkovou dobu provozu služby škálovací sady virtuálních počítačů.

Kromě toho může docházet k situacím, kdy můžete chtít, aby se konkrétní instance ve škálovací sadě zpracovávaly jinak než ostatní. Například některé instance ve škálovací sadě můžou být potřeba k provádění různých úloh než ostatní členové škálovací sady. V těchto situacích poskytuje služba Instance Protection ovládací prvky potřebné k ochraně těchto instancí před upgradem vedle ostatních instancí v případě, že dojde k upgradu.

Zásady automatického upgradu

Poznámka:

Zásady automatického upgradu jsou dostupné jenom pro škálovací sady virtuálních počítačů s jednotnou orchestrací.

Díky zásadám automatického upgradu škálovací sada neposkytuje žádné záruky týkající se pořadí přenesení virtuálních počítačů. Škálovací sada může současně snížit všechny virtuální počítače, aby bylo možné provést upgrady.

Zásady automatického upgradu jsou nejvhodnější pro scénáře DevTestu, kde se nezajímáte o dobu provozu instancí při provádění změn konfigurací a nastavení.

Pokud je vaše škálovací sada součástí clusteru Service Fabric, je automatický režim jediným dostupným režimem. Další informace najdete v tématu Upgrady aplikací Service Fabric.

Zásady ručního upgradu

Poznámka:

Zásady ručního upgradu jsou k dispozici pro škálovací sady virtuálních počítačů s jednotným orchestrací a škálovacími sadami virtuálních počítačů s flexibilní orchestrací.

Zásady ručního upgradu pro škálovací sady virtuálních počítačů s flexibilní orchestrací jsou aktuálně ve verzi Preview. Verze Preview vám zpřístupňujeme pod podmínkou, že budete souhlasit s dodatečnými podmínkami použití. Některé aspekty těchto funkcí se můžou před obecnou dostupností (GA) změnit.

Pomocí zásad ručního upgradu zvolíte, kdy chcete aktualizovat instance škálovací sady. Když dojde ke změnám modelu škálovací sady, nic se neděje automaticky u existujících virtuálních počítačů. Nové instance přidané do škálovací sady používají nejnovější dostupný model aktualizace.

Zásady ručního upgradu jsou nejvhodnější pro úlohy, u kterých potřebujete větší kontrolu nad tím, kdy a jak se instance aktualizují.

Zásady postupného upgradu

Poznámka:

Zásady postupného upgradu jsou k dispozici pouze pro škálovací sady virtuálních počítačů s jednotnou orchestrací.

Se zásadami postupného upgradu provádí škálovací sada aktualizace v dávkách. Získáte také větší kontrolu nad upgrady pomocí nastavení, jako je velikost dávky, maximální v pořádku procento, stanovení priorit instancí, které nejsou v pořádku, a povolení upgradů napříč zónami dostupnosti.

Zásady postupného upgradu jsou nejvhodnější pro produkční úlohy, které vyžadují, aby byl vždy k dispozici nastavený počet instancí. Postupné upgrady jsou nejbezpečnějším způsobem, jak upgradovat instance na nejnovější model, aniž by došlo k ohrožení dostupnosti a doby provozu.

Při použití zásad postupného upgradu musí mít škálovací sada také sondu stavu nebo k monitorování stavu aplikace použít rozšíření Stavu aplikace.

Další informace najdete v tématu konfigurace zásad postupného upgradu.

Co aktivuje upgrade

Změny provedené ve škálovací sadě můžou mít vliv na dostupnost instancí. Všechny změny, které mají vliv na model škálovací sady virtuálních počítačů, můžou aktivovat upgrade a tyto upgrady se použijí na instance v rámci škálovací sady na základě zásad upgradu, které používáte. Výjimkou by bylo, kdybyste povolili ochranu instance u konkrétních instancí.

Některé upgrady vyžadují restartování virtuálního počítače, zatímco jiné je možné dokončit bez přerušení instancí škálovací sady. Aktualizace, které vyžadují restartování, opětovné nasazení nebo opětovné nasazení instance virtuálního počítače, patří:

  • Aktualizace hesel nebo klíčů SSH
  • Změny vlastních dat
  • Menší upgrady operačního systému
  • Změny velikosti virtuálního počítače
  • Přidání Zóny dostupnosti
  • Změny domény selhání
  • Změny skupiny umístění bezkontaktní komunikace

Poznámka:

Změny hesel a vlastních dat je možné provést bez restartování, aby se upgrady použily na instance virtuálních počítačů, musíte virtuální počítač znovu vytvořit. Další informace najdete v tématu Opětovné vytvoření image virtuálního počítače.

Pokud používáte zásady postupného upgradu s MaxSurge, všechny změny ve výsledku modelu škálovací sady aktivují postupný upgrade. MaxSurge je navrhovaný způsob nasazení všech upgradů škálovací sady, aby se zajistilo, že vaše aplikace zůstane během celého procesu upgradu dostupná a v pořádku. Další informace o maxSurge najdete v tématu konfigurace zásad postupného upgradu.

Další kroky

Zjistěte, jak nastavit zásady upgradu škálovací sady virtuálních počítačů.